    Key Responsibilities
    • Conduct comprehensive patient evaluations and develop, implement, and modify individualized treatment plans in accordance with patient needs, goals, and physician direction, utilizing 60-minute evaluation and treatment sessions
    • Complete medical record documentation in a clear, concise, accurate, and timely manner, including goal writing, functional quality indicator assessments, letters of medical necessity, and charge entry in compliance with state, federal, and payer guidelines
    • Design functional treatment programs focused on progressing patients toward discharge within an established length of stay and facilitating effective return to community activities
    • Delegate and direct discipline-specific therapy services for assigned patients, ensuring care is provided under valid physician orders and within insurance approvals
    • Serve as an educator for patients, families, students, and coworkers; participate in student programs by providing supervision, developing learning objectives, and completing student evaluations
    • Adhere to discipline-specific State Practice Act and all regulatory requirements, maintaining professional licensure in good standing and completing all state-mandated continuing education requirements
